
❤数据库
文章平均质量分 53
Eden(Peng)Pan
这个作者很懒,什么都没留下…
展开
-
常用命令集合
数据库的起步,加油原创 2015-01-27 23:04:16 · 902 阅读 · 0 评论 -
MongoDB的ID
用MongoDB如果我们自己设置了数据在数据库中的id :public string id{get;set;}这个id就是用户自己来控制和管理的了,你可以改变这个id,比如说1变成2,或者2变成3,如果id改变了,可能会出现问题例如:---我SKT库s表data数据里引用了WE库中w表的data数据id为1的数据 ---然后用户将w表id为1的数据id变成了2,但是SKT的s表的原创 2015-07-05 20:07:01 · 1109 阅读 · 0 评论 -
EF中System.Data.Entity.Internal.AppConfig的类型初始值设定项引发异常
使用Entity的时候遇到的一个错问题出在项目的App.config中解决:1.configSections要写在最顶端2. 其中的incariantName会变成incariantNodeName这个是安装Entity的时候自动生成的,你如果记得这句话,直接换成incariantName,或者卸载EF重新安装3.如果你项目还引用了其他安装EF的项目原创 2015-07-10 13:02:25 · 15449 阅读 · 2 评论 -
EF中数据库切换为本地
前段时间用的还熟,这段时间在弄网络通信没有用到EF,明天要出差,EF要配置本地环境演示,忽然用的时候有些犹豫,刚刚调试OK后,现在先总结下来EF中在EDMX文件中右键此选项功能有2:一、EF中有种模式Model First意思是模型优先,根据模型生成数据库,我们在EDMX中做完数据库的表格这些以后右键此选项,在指定连接的数据库中就创建了我们刚刚做的表格二、你原创 2015-07-15 12:04:43 · 2399 阅读 · 0 评论 -
EF中数据库切换为本地2~也许你只是少了个_log.ldf
如果你明天去的地方没有网络但是需要数据库中的数据你会将数据源从服务器改为本地的数据库文件怎么切换的方式参照我的另一篇文章http://blog.youkuaiyun.com/panpen120/article/details/46891305但是你发现你根据模型生成数据库后想要新建连接的是你的本地数据库文件,但是报错了,一大堆,一长串,cannot open a new database……后原创 2015-08-13 17:18:17 · 905 阅读 · 0 评论 -
EF中对一个或多个实体验证失败
EF中的实体是表,表验证失败……找找表方面的问题我的问题在于:表的一个字段设置不能为null,但没有给这个字段赋值就存入数据库原创 2015-08-24 10:48:39 · 1472 阅读 · 0 评论 -
EF中DbExpressionBinding 要求输入表达式具有集合 ResultType
我遇到这个问题网上查,其他人是因为List和数组之间的问题我的问题在于代码用的linq,换成常规写法,解决了。原创 2015-08-24 10:52:31 · 1769 阅读 · 0 评论 -
EF性能优化(C# 版 潘鹏)
情况介绍在项目中,我用EF存储2W条数据时,花费竟然1小时20分钟左右,然后我只能搜肠刮肚想法优化……测试草图测试草图,仅供借鉴看,下面我会详细总结。 优化方法总结1.连接保持畅通意思是不要在需要的时候连接了不需要的时候断开,需要了又去连接(特殊情况除外),目的在于减少对数据库的操作。2.关闭EF的一些配置EF使用时,会在Config中配置,对于使用CRUD功能,有一些是用不到的,可以关闭,关闭后原创 2015-08-29 00:12:09 · 4137 阅读 · 0 评论 -
MongoDB使用总结(C#版 潘鹏)
简介 MongoDB是非关系型、文档型的数据库,方便之处在于可以直接存取class类型……官网定期会开设Free的课程,上一个项目中使用到MongoDB,现在我做的项目用的是EF,所以想将MongoDB用过的方法、注意的事项和一些想法总结一下,毕竟,如果再次使用的话林林总总去拼凑还是要浪费时间的。DLL (1) MongoDB.Bson.dll (2) MongoDB.Dri原创 2015-08-28 20:11:17 · 1595 阅读 · 0 评论 -
SQLite使用总结(C#版 潘鹏)
简述关系型优点:1.嵌入式,我的理解就是跟着程序走,轻便,只需一个dll可享受所有服务 2.速度比Mysql快 3.配置简单 4.可移植缺点:自己查吧工具 SQLite下载地址 : http://www.sqlite.org/download.html SQLite可视化工具:SQLite Database Browser(这个百度一下,种类还不少)1.部署安装了SQLite后原创 2015-09-11 12:47:21 · 1057 阅读 · 0 评论 -
MongoDB配置为开机启动服务
最近项目需要MongoDB,再来安装回顾一遍,花了点时间,谈谈距离上次使用到今天MongoDB我知道的变化MongoDB现在最新版本是3.2.7MongoVUE已经不支持最新版本的可视化【看到新db看不到新data】,改用Robomongo来看【安装好将MongoDB配置为开机启动的服务】Step 1:安装MongoDBStep 2 :2.1 配置MongoDB存储数据的路径dbpath找个地原创 2016-06-21 17:30:37 · 1454 阅读 · 0 评论